Anterior pelvic tilt
How much time will anterior pelvic tilt takes to get corrected through exercises. I feel back pain even when book for sometime

It’s totally depends on the severity of anterior pelvic tilt ,age but approximately it will take 2-3 month for good result . *Strengthening exercise , stretching, awareness about posture, manipulation all these things helps a lot in anterior pelvic tilt
